Design Tip: Set your page margins to Narrow (Layout tab > Margins > Narrow) to maximize your design space. Use the Design tab to choose a cohesive color theme, and keep your layout balanced with plenty of white space between sections.

Use the same heading styles and theme from page 1 for a cohesive look.Theme Tip: After applying a theme, your Heading Styles will automatically update to match the theme’s fonts and colors. This is the power of styles — change the theme once and the entire document updates!
Ctrl+Enter (or go to Insert > Page Break) to start a new page. Title it “Donor FAQ” or “What to Expect” using Heading 1.
